Course program
Human Anatomy (II)
- Lymphoid organs: thymus, spleen, lymph nodes, bone marrow.
- Respiratory system: external nose, nasal cavity and paranasal sinuses, larynx, trachea and bronchi. Lungs and pleura. Development of the respiratory system.
- Digestive system: oral cavity, salivary glands, pharynx, oesophagus, stomach, duodenum, small, and large intestine. Liver, gallbladder, and biliary tree. Pancreas. Peritoneum and peritoneal cavity.
- Urinary system: kidney and ureter. Bladder and urethra.
- Reproductive system: a) male: testis and spermatic tracts, seminal vesicles, prostate, bulbourethral glands. b) female: ovary, uterine tubes, uterus, vagina, perineum.
Prerequisites
Knowledge of the main cytologic and histologic characteristics of the human body; knowledge of human embryology; knowledge of the anatomy of the musculoskeletal system, of the heart and the greater vessels.

Frequency
Attendance at the lectures is mandatory
Exam mode
Ongoing examination: oral with questions about the gross anatomy of linphatic, respiratory, digestive and uro-genital systems plus practical test with histological slide identification of organs from the same systems.
Lesson mode
The lessons will be taught frontally and they will include practical activities with the available models.
